In recent years, the UK has witnessed a growing demand for professionals skilled in Lean Impact Integration Strategies. The need for experts who can seamlessly merge Lean principles with impact-driven approaches has become increasingly important in various industries. As a result, professionals with a deep understanding of Lean methodologies and their practical applications in real-world scenarios are highly sought after in today's job market. Let's take a closer look at some of the most popular roles in this domain and their respective market trends: 1. Scrum Master: As a Scrum Master, you will facilitate communication between the development team and stakeholders, ensuring smooth project execution. The average salary for a Scrum Master in the UK is around £45,000 to £65,000 per year. 2. Product Owner: A Product Owner is responsible for maximising the value of the product resulting from the work of the development team. The average salary for a Product Owner in the UK is between £50,000 and £80,000 per year. 3. Lean Six Sigma Consultant: Lean Six Sigma Consultants help organisations improve their processes by reducing waste and eliminating defects. They can earn an average salary of £50,000 to £90,000 per year in the UK. 4. Lean Impact Analyst: A Lean Impact Analyst focuses on integrating Lean principles with impact-driven strategies to foster social responsibility and environmental sustainability. The average salary for a Lean Impact Analyst in the UK is around £35,000 to £55,000 per year. 5. Continuous Improvement Manager: A Continuous Improvement Manager oversees the implementation of Lean techniques and methodologies across an organisation. The average salary for this role in the UK is between £45,000 and £75,000 per year. 6. Agile Coach: As an Agile Coach, you will help teams adopt Agile principles and practices to improve their productivity and deliver high-quality products.
